THENOSTALGIA. Cacia’s made regular appearances throughout my childhood. I’d stop in with my parents for bread, cookies, pastries, etc., and they always tasted great. For some reason(likely their location… I’m never in the area anymore) I went years — likely over a decade — without visiting them. Until Tuesday. I stopped in about an hour before closing and only one person was working. There was a bit of a delay, but they do have a «help wanted» sign up so I get it. Once we were helped, I remembered why I loved the place so much as a kid! Super friendly service, fresh rolls, delicious raspberry-filled cookies. What more could you want? They offer a menu of amazing-sounding hoagies, and I’ll really have to head back sometime within the next decade to try one!
